The landscape of entertainment and media for October 29, 2024, was marked by high-profile releases across gaming and cinema, as well as viral pop-culture moments that dominated social media. Pop Culture Spotlight
The Timothée Chalamet Lookalike Contest: One of the most viral events of the day took place in New York City's Washington Square Park. Thousands of fans gathered for a "Timothée Chalamet Lookalike Contest" hosted by YouTube personality Anthony Po. The event gained massive traction when the actual Timothée Chalamet made a surprise appearance, posing with his doppelgängers before police were forced to shut down the unpermitted gathering.
